Metaverse: Seoul sets up metaverse-based counseling platform to help students cope with school

Seoul will start offering counseling services to students struggling in school. This is cutting-edge assistance because it will be done in the metaverse or virtual world.

The city of Seoul in South Korea will create a metaverse platform dedicated to helping young students cope with school life. The main goal of the service is to help the students maintain their composure while going through hardships, such as dealing with friendship problems and academic concerns.

The setup on the metaverse is expected to be especially helpful since the students do not have to reveal their faces while communicating with experts or teachers. They will be able to talk to advisers without any worries or getting conscious since they will be talking to their teachers through avatars that recognize various emotions.

As per Aju Business Daily, the total of young people who feel positive emotions has decreased by a large number since the COVID-19 pandemic hit. It was reported that based on the survey conducted by the state-run counseling agency, Korea Youth Counseling & Welfare Institute, in 2021, those who felt positive emotions declined by three times compared to 2020.

The survey revealed that 53.2% of the 862 respondents aged between nine and 24 said the emotions they mostly felt are anxiety and concern rather than happiness or calmness. Some 39.3% of the respondents said what they felt was irritation.

With the results, the institute said there is a need to use different platforms to get teenagers to talk about their problems and be given sound advice by expert adults. It added that online counseling may be a good option since many teenagers prefer social media like Facebook and Instagram.

"We hope many students who feel uncomfortable with face-to-face counseling to use virtual spaces where anonymity is guaranteed so that more students in Seoul can become psychologically and emotionally stable through this new type of counseling services," Cho Hee Yeon, education superintendent of the Seoul government, said in a statement earlier this week.

Meanwhile, the Seoul Metropolitan Office of Education launched the counseling platform on Metaforest metaverse in cooperation with Yatavent virtual reality (VR) platform developer. This will provide counseling services for elementary, middle, and high school students.
